AUDIT MANAGER - NATIONAL F
Job ID 5255
Location Gauteng
Full/Part Time Full-Time
Regular/Temporary Regular
Requirement Overview
Responsible for the management of a portfolio of audits to ensure that the audit process (planning, execution, reporting etc.) is managed in an effective and efficient manner with the allocated resources and completed on time and according to relevant audit standards and legislation.
Roles & Responsibilities
Audit planning
• Conduct research and engage with SM to gain an understanding of the auditee’s business environment including risks that may potentially affect the audit process
• Discuss the identified risks with the audit team and come up with procedures to mitigate risks
• Discuss the audit objectives, audit approach, focus areas and criteria with the audit team in line with AGSA audit strategy
• Select the relevant audit team including appointment of specialist staff or contract out and engage them on the audit plans and budget
• Plan and scope the audit assignment effectively. Allocate resources, define deadlines and ensure a comprehensive and appropriate terms of reference is set for each review
• Ensure that appropriate audit components/sections are allocated to the audit team in line with their skill level and areas for development
• Facilitate engagement meetings (entrance engagement) with management of auditees to discuss the scope, focus areas, objectives, methodology and due dates and request management to provide the audit team with relevant contact names, policies and procedures and any other information to assist in conducting the audit successfully
Audit Execution
• Constantly meet with the audit team to monitor audit progress, adherence to budget targets and assess where support is required to engage auditees if the team encounters any challenges
• Regularly review audit working papers and conduct relevant training for TA’s
• Execute audit procedures and all working papers
• Liaise with the management of the auditee on a regular basis through audit steering committee and audit committees
• Constantly engage with manager to provide updates on audit progress and required support to complete the audit on time
• Review errors identified during the audit and any other relevant audit documents and ensure that AM/ AS report them on the schedule of uncorrected misstatements
Audit reporting
• Review the audit and management report to ensure that it is written in compliance with relevant audit and quality standards and discuss findings with SM
• Assist the SM in responding to questions from the auditee when the SM presents the audit and/or management report to the audit steering committee on the audit process and outcomes
• Accurately capture and update ASMIS information
• Review communication of audit findings and RFIs
Stakeholder engagements
• Build strategic and value adding partnerships with key stakeholders in the auditees to ensure support during the audit process
• Update the ASMIS stakeholder information
• Liaise with key stakeholders at auditees (such as Audit/MPAC Committee meetings) in the planning and execution of the audit, discuss findings, emerging risks and actions to address identified risks
• Assist in the preparation of presentations on audit reports to SCOPA and parliamentary committees
• Liaise with private audit firms relating to contract out audits
People Management
• Implement initiatives for creation of talent pipeline and succession planning
• Addressing any people matters that may arise from the team in partnership with relevant People Support BUs
• Manage performance (including poor performance) to ensure that the team is productive and will contribute to achievement of organisational goals
• Provide on the job training, coaching, mentorship and support to the team
• Ensure that Trainee Auditors receive adequate and relevant exposure on audit components to ensure compliance with SAICA/ SAIGA requirements
• Support the implementation of the People plan initiatives to attract and retain competent staff
Financial management
• Provide inputs in compilation of the centre budget
• Monitor own and team recoverability and manage resources to comply with budget targets.
• Responsible to follow up with debtors, processing of invoices and monitoring of CWC budgets
• Manage project financials including budgets, timely billing and collection and variance recognition
Ad-hoc duties
• Perform and/or manage other projects, tasks and assignments not stipulated on the job description as and when required
Skills, Experience & Education
Formal Education
• CA (SA) / RGA / ACCA qualification
Experience and Knowledge
• Completed articles (3 years)
• Two years work experience as an Assistant Manager .
Advantageous
• Experience in technical understanding of audit environment, audit standard practices, and reporting on audit outcomes.
• Experience in planning and monitoring the use of expenditure to meet organizational objectives and compliance.
• Experience in budget preparation and reviewing budget documents or reports.
• Experience in MFMA and PFMA.
• Implementation of CAATS.
• Preferably registered with SAICA as an assessor.
• Knowledge of IFRS accounting framework

SPECIALIST: DATA CENTRE AND PLATFORMS
Job ID 5251
Location Gauteng
Full/Part Time Full-Time
Regular/Temporary Regular
Requirement Overview
This role is responsible for managing the availability and day-to-day operation, scheduling and technical support of all Servers, Virtualized and Cloud platforms with the technical infrastructure systems running these systems in networked (LAN,WAN).
This role reports into the Senior Manager Infrastructure and Operations and is responsible for leading and managing a team of junior engineers.
Roles & Responsibilities
Strategic Function
- Contributes to the operational management of ICT infrastructure in line with DTO strategy to ensure that the system performs according to ICT standards and meet the AGSA business needs.
- Contributes to the development and implementation of the BU balance score card (BSC) initiatives
- Responsible for server provision, support, operating systems upgrade, software installations and uninstallations and troubleshooting. This includes security configurations for server hardening.
- Ensure that the daily/weekly/monthly server controls are adhered to and signed off.
- Responsible for virtualization of physical to virtual and Vmware administration.
- Manage content filtering and allowing and blocking websites based on business requirements.
- Responsible for administration of Linux operating system including MS windows and SQL server operating systems.
- Lead problem investigations for root cause analysis and resolution.
- Perform system monitoring, check the integrity and availability of all hardware resources, server resources and generate capacity reports to illustrate growth using VOPS (Vmware vRealize Operations Manager).
- Provide third line support on support queries.
- Provide hardware support for Dell using iDRAC and call logging with vendor where required.
- Responsible for exchange on premise and exchange online administration and troubleshooting of all related exchange faults and errors, this includes email archiving.
- Creation of PowerShell scripts for both active directory and exchange for ease of complex implementation and maintenance.
- Investigate and recommend new technologies for increased efficiencies.
- Conduct monthly audit reviews on active directory, backup, user creation and termination and datacentre access review.
- Responsible for implementing/managing datacentre controls and the enforcement thereof.
- Implement security patches deployment and application deployments using SCCM.
- Manage the Microsoft 365 administrator centre and license assignment.
- Responsible for new user creations, terminations and modifications, this includes role assignment on active directory and all its features (DHCP, DNS, AD, Sites and services, CA, group policy, etc)
- Ensure that backup administration on CommVault/cloud solution and responsibilities are backup, restored, schedule backups and restores and review monthly logs for backups.
- Responsible for day to day monitoring of applications, system and network logs, vulnerabilities and general server maintenance.
- Manage service level agreements and provide feedback regarding SLA’s.
- Manage cases and guide internal and external stakeholders on improvements and solutions.
- Attend change forum meetings (CAF) to ensure correctness of documentation and that implementations are executed correctly.
- Provide technical advice and guidance to users in the operation of application systems as well as guidance and technical support to the user community regarding system usage, features, programming techniques.
- Establish, build and maintain collaborative working relationships with relevant internal stakeholders.
- Build and maintain positive and value-adding relationships with relevant external stakeholders.
- Scan the environment to ensure a clear understanding of stakeholder needs.
- Proactively interact with stakeholders to determine their needs and deliver on them accordingly.
- Engage with both internal and external stakeholders to identify and evaluate performance barriers and success in order to continuously improve on the service delivery.
- Work in collaboration with colleagues in the centre to ensure timeous delivery of the work.
- Establish and maintain relations with recognised professional bodies within own professional sphere.
- Manage service level agreements (SLAs).
- Support the implementation of the activities outlined in the BU People Plan, transformation/culture plans.
- Manage team performance to drive productivity.
- Motivate, coach and mentor staff to ensure maximum productivity and development of the staff to their full potential.
- Participate in initiatives to attract talent.
- Contribute to the compilation of centre budget, and manage project expenditure related to functional area.
- Ensure compliance to the organisation’s governance processes, policies and processes.
- Manage supply chain processes within own functional area.
- Perform and/or manage other projects, tasks and assignments delegated by the senior manager not stipulated in the role profile description as and when required.
Skills, Experience & Education
This position requires a minimum qualification of a Bachelor’s Degree (NQF Level 7) in IT/ Computer Science or related qualification.
Added advantage:
Servers/datacentre/ Linux/ Vmware/ Microsoft certification or equivalent.
Experience
Minimum 8 years’ experience working as a systems, networking or infrastructure engineer in relevant fields OR experience with Windows Server WITH at least 3 years of experience with Linux environment and least 3 years managing a team.
